Thoma Bravo Completes Acquisition of Proofpoint

Thoma Bravo, a leading software investment firm, and Proofpoint, Inc. (“Proofpoint), a leading cybersecurity and compliance company, today announced the completion of Thoma Bravo’s acquisition of Proofpoint for approximately $12.3 billion in cash. KBC Bank Ireland sells €1.1bn loans portfolio to private equity giant CarVal

  KBC Bank Ireland has sold a €1.1 billion portfolio of non-performing mortgage loans to funds managed by US private equity giant CarVal. Upon completion of the transaction, the loans will be managed by Pepper Finance Corporation. Carlyle preferred bidder for Baring PE’s Hexaware in $3 bln deal, sources say

Global private equity firm Carlyle Group has emerged as the preferred bidder for Baring Private Equity Asia’s (BPEA) Indian portfolio Hexaware Technologies in a $3 billion deal, two people with knowledge of the situation said. Billionaire brothers who own Asda ‘plan to open 300 new convenience stores’

The billionaire brothers behind Asda’s £6.8billion takeover are reportedly planning to open more than 300 convenience stores across their petrol station estate. IRISH TECH COMPANIES RAISE RECORD VENTURE CAPITAL FUNDING OF €392M IN SECOND QUARTER

Venture capital investment into Irish tech firms in the second quarter this year hit a record €392m, up 7.6% on the same period in 2020 which was itself unprecedented, according to the Irish Venture Capital Association VenturePulse survey published today in association with William Fry. Sainsbury’s in talks to sell bank arm to Centerbridge

Sainsbury’s in talks to offload its Edinburgh-based banking arm to US private equity group Centerbridge Partners, it has been reported. A deal could be worth about £200 million and would end months of speculation that has linked the business with a number of potential suitors including NatWest (RBS) Group. Geely’s EV brand Zeekr raises $500 million in first external funding

Zeekr, the electric vehicle brand by Geely, said on Friday it raised $500 million in its first external funding from investors including Intel (NASDAQ:INTC) Capital, battery maker CATL, and online entertainment firm Bilibili (NASDAQ:BILI). KKR and Salesforce Ventures back Leapwork in record series-B round

KKR and Salesforce Ventures have invested $62 million in a Series B round for Copenhagen-based, no-code software test automation platform Leapwork, to accelerate its global expansion.
